Handover: Brindle build migration to the hermetic Kilncraft system is ~80% done. Plugin authors: declare every dependency explicitly; network access during builds is now blocked. Remaining work is the codegen plugins and cache warming. Legacy targets are frozen as of Friday. Migration steps and the plugin API changes are documented on the internal portal.

dashboard of yagep-tajop = https://jira.tolvaqsys.internal/browse/pages/pages/browse

## Tuning

The receipt mailer (Almsgate) batches donation receipts and sends through the Thornquay relay. On-call: if the queue backs up, resist the urge to crank batch size — the relay rate-limits per connection, and bigger batches just mean bigger retries. Scale worker count first, then shorten the flush interval. Dedupe window must stay longer than the retry horizon or donors get duplicate receipts, which generates tickets. All knobs live in one place and are read at worker start. Current production values follow.

tuning table, kajop-yafof:
QUOTAS = {
    "wenath": 10,
    "ulaael": 5,
}

Ticket: Validator plugin config drift on staging

Welcome aboard — since you're new to the Fenwick Validate platform, some context. Our plugin system loads data validators at startup from a manifest, and we've noticed staging has drifted from what's committed in the repo. Two plugins (schema-strict and null-guard) are running older pinned versions, and the retry policy differs. Please reconcile staging against the canonical values, then confirm each plugin loads cleanly. For reference, the expected configuration block is as follows.

config for tagaf-bawif:
[norok]
host = norok.ordinworks.local
user = norok_svc
database = norok_prod